Backwater Engagement
 
U.S. sends six cruisers to patrol Aleutians and come across a small IJN task force making a land grab.

Although the IJN is outnumbered 6 to 3, one of the IJN three carries 14 inch guns and a 7 inch belt. A very interesting engagement; size DOES MATTER....a lot....especially absent the CVs. Note some damage to IJN ships was delivered by Aleutian air prior to surface engagement.

American light cruisers didn't pack the punch that the Japanese CL's did (because of their long lance torpedo). Even a pack of them would be hard pressed to take down a Japanese Battleship before being blown out of the water. It's also useful to think about the range difference. Even though the game doesn't show it, the Battleship would have started firing and scoring big hits long before the Americans got in range.
